walt.farrell Posted June 15, 2021 Share Posted June 15, 2021 2 hours ago, norbinw said: Also now the app doesn't crash on itself, but when I close it, it closes, and when I open a random file, it says it has a recovery file... This happens a LOT of times. Are they possibly files that you were working on sometime earlier when it did crash? When you start the application, and it says there are recovery files, it is only recovering the files you were working on that had never been saved, and thus were still "unnamed". For any files that had names, it will only mention the recovery files if you actually try to Open those files again. (The Affinity Preference whether to automatically reopen files, or any system preference for that on Mac, may also interact with this behavior.) SPaceBar Posted June 15, 2021 Share Posted June 15, 2021 @norbinw It sounds like there is a file in the app that is trying to recover and it's getting a bit confused. If you clear out any files that are in this location it should solve the issue. The location of the files depends on wether you are using the MAS version of the Affinity Store version.Affinity Store: ~/Library/Application Support/Affinity Designer/autosave/ ~/Library/Application Support/Affinity Designer/temp/Mac App Store: ~/Library/Containers/com.seriflabs.affinitydesigner/Data/Library/Application Support/autosave/ ~/Library/Containers/com.seriflabs.affinitydesigner/Data/Library/Application Support/temp/Mac App Store version ( Big Sur ): ~/Library/Containers/Affinity Designer/Data/Library/Application Support/autosave/ ~/Library/Containers/Affinity Designer/Data/Library/Application Support/temp/ If you make sure that the relevant folders are empty the message should go away.
